Arm and AArch64 Support
^^^^^^^^^^^^^^^^^^^^^^^
- For ARM targets, cc1as now considers the FPU's features for the selected CPU or Architecture.
- The ``+nosimd`` attribute is now fully supported for ARM. Previously, this had no effect when being used with
ARM targets, however this will now disable NEON instructions being generated. The ``simd`` option is
also now printed when the ``--print-supported-extensions`` option is used.
